It is also an excellent way to connect with nature, which helps us feel a sense of peace and harmony. One of the essential elements of a Zen garden is the presence of trees. Trees are not only beautiful, but they also help to purify the air, absorb noise, and provide shade.When designing a Zen garden, trees should be chosen for their beauty and symbolism. The most frequently used trees in Zen gardens are cherry blossom, pine, and maple trees. Each of these trees has its symbolism and meaning, which brings depth and meaning to the garden.Cherry blossom trees represent the beauty of life, and how it is fleeting and precious. The cherry blossom tree reminds us that life is short, and we should live every day to its fullest. The pine tree represents longevity, resilience, and strength. It is an enduring symbol of life, and it reminds us that we must always strive for inner strength and peace. The maple tree represents balance and change. It reminds us that change is inevitable, and we must learn to adapt and find balance in everything we do.Unity is another crucial element of a Zen garden.
